📋 Basic overview
Type: light lager
Style: Czech lager 11°
Volume: 2.0 l (PET bottle)
Alcohol: approximately 4.5 % by volume
Character:
Braník 11° is a fuller-bodied Czech lager with a delicate malty flavour and balanced hop bitterness. It is suitable for home consumption and larger groups; thanks to its larger packaging, it is ideal for family gatherings or barbecues.
